In a rare gathering that blended faith and politics, retired President Uhuru Kenyatta joined President William Ruto, Deputy President Kithure Kindiki, and former Deputy President Rigathi Gachagua at the University of Embu for the Episcopal Consecration and Installation of Monsignor Peter Kimani Ndung’u as the Catholic Bishop of Embu Diocese.

The colorful ceremony, presided over by Archbishop Hubertus Matheus Martin Van Megen, the Apostolic Nuncio to Kenya, attracted a crowd of Catholic faithful, dignitaries, and local leaders. Held on the scenic grounds of the University of Embu, the event marked a significant milestone for the Catholic Church in Kenya.

A Reunion of Political Foes

This high-profile event marked a rare public appearance of Uhuru Kenyatta alongside President Ruto, who succeeded him after a contentious election in 2022. The presence of DP Kindiki and former DP Gachagua further underscored the symbolic unity displayed during the event, despite underlying political tensions.

President Ruto and DP Kindiki arrived together and were seen interacting with local leaders and church officials. Meanwhile, Uhuru Kenyatta’s arrival drew cheers from a section of the crowd, showcasing his enduring influence in the Mount Kenya region.

The Significance of Monsignor Peter Kimani’s Installation

Monsignor Peter Kimani Ndung’u, a respected figure in the Catholic Church, steps into his new role as the Bishop of Embu Diocese. His installation comes at a time when the diocese is focused on strengthening community programs and youth engagement initiatives.
